RAS AL-KHAIMAH, December 5. /TASS/. The world is witnessing the coming of a new coal era, including due to the high energy efficiency of investments in fossil fuels, Rosneft CEO Igor Sechin said at the Verona Eurasian Economic Forum.
"Experienced investors have returned to coal. In fact, we are witnessing the coming of a new coal era," Sechin said. As an example, he cited Glencore, which has received half of its operating income from its coal business over the past two years.
At the same time, Sechin believes that the world is still far from peak demand for fossil fuels.
"Oil accounts for more than 30% of global energy consumption, coal - 25%, gas - 22%, and apparently we are still far from peak demand for fossil fuels," he said.
